The Department's description
Exterior description and setting
Small, ‘triangular’ granite (‘presentment type’) milestone of perhaps c.1780-1800, set next to the corner of the Down Civic Arts Centre at the corner of Irish Street and Scotch Street.
The milestone is well worn but ‘Castlewellan 9’ (miles) and ‘Newry [?24]’, and an OS benchmark, are still discernable on its SW face.
Historical information
This milestone is one of the Grand Jury Presentment-type milestones and may date from the late 18th century.
